IPUMS Health Surveys
IPUMS provides census and survey data from around the world integrated across time and space. IPUMS integration and documentation makes it easy to study change, conduct comparative research, merge information across data types, and analyze individuals within family and community contexts. Data and services available free of charge.
Includes: National Health Interview Surveys (NHIS) and the Medical Expenditure Panel Survey (MEPS)
